The director of public relations at Disneyland first defined the phrase "special events" as:

A) Entertainment
B) Programming
C) Diversion
D) "That which is different from a normal day of living."
"That which is different from a normal day of living."
2
The term event is derived from the Latin term evenire that means:

A) Outcome
B) Results
C) Ending
D) Beginning
Outcome
3
According to the International Association of Amusement Parks (IAAPA) and Attractions, over 50 percent of the baby boomers have:

A) Cars
B) Discretionary income
C) Homes
D) Technology
Discretionary income
